Transaction 0835091102702307fd2f3178769334a965ae5cf9be9d3511e5c01b9283860e6d
1 Input
1 Output
-
0835091102702307fd2f3178769334a965ae5cf9be9d3511e5c01b9283860e6d:0
- value
- 57691
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 323ef12a68988e31442938c561e476aa307c5667 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15agBtAEtbgs9vBJsTqW1NdZSXG6wFE5hi